Literary Hub to Launch in April

Electric Literature and Grove Atlantic are teaming up to launch a new daily site for book lovers, Literary Hub. Jonny Diamond, formerly of The L Magazine and Brooklyn Magazine is its editor in chief, with this as the most interesting part:

Literary Hub has over 65 committed partners (see a full list below) and will feature a mix of content contributed by partners and original material, including author interviews, features, excerpts, and essays.
